Located at Robert’s Bank, in Delta, Westshore Terminals Limited Partnership is Canada's leading coal export facility and the largest dry bulk terminal on the west coast of the Americas. It has been an essential link in the coal chain between mines, rail and end user for more than 35 years. Shipments regularly go to about 24 countries and bring $2 billion or more of wealth each year to Canada. It is the busiest coal export terminal in North America. http://www.westshore.com/


The Port of Vancouver is Canada's largest and most diversified port, trading more than $53 billion in goods with more than 100 trading economies annually. The Port encompasses 247 km of coastline extending from Point Roberts at the Canada-United States border through Burrard Inlet to Port Moody and Indian Arm. The cruise sector creates 13,500 jobs annually at the Port of Vancouver. Every time a Vancouver-based cruise ship sets sail from our harbour, it represents $2 million to the regional economy. http://www.portvancouver.com

Located just 30 minutes from downtown Vancouver, Boundary Bay Airport (CZBB) is one of Canada's busiest airports with approximately 200,000 takeoffs and landings every year. The airport is owned by the Corporation of Delta, but as of December 2004 has been operated by Alpha Aviation Inc. In keeping with a redevelopment plan Boundary Bay will continue to develop as a general aviation airport including the expansion of services and facilities for general aviation traffic. The airport will also begin to serve the people of Delta and the region south of the Fraser as a terminal for regional transportation services. The airport will begin to play a role in providing capacity for corporate aviation and will be ready in 2010 to welcome the corporate traveller attending the Winter Olympic Games. http://www.czbb.com

Terminal Systems Inc. (TSI) is the largest container terminal operator in Canada, providing service for 75 per cent of the containerized cargo that moves through the Port of Vancouver. In 2006, TSI handled 1.88 million TEUs at Vanterm and Deltaport. The largest terminal employer in the port, TSI's history spans a century of maritime service on Canada's west coast. BC Hydro is a commercial Crown corporation owned by the Province of British Columbia and regulated by an independent body, the British Columbia Utilities Commission (BCUC). BC Hydro is one of North America’s leading providers of clean, renewable energy, and the largest electric utility in British Columbia, serving approximately 95 per cent of the province’s population and 1.7 million customers.
